Types of Tools to Cut Steel Pipe
- Pipe Cutters: These are manually operated tools that feature sharp wheels that rotate around the pipe, gradually cutting through the material. They are ideal for making clean, precise cuts in tight spaces.
- Reciprocating Saw: Equipped with a special blade designed for metal cutting, a reciprocating saw is versatile and powerful, making it perfect for various sizes of steel pipes.
- Angle Grinder: Angle grinders can cut through thick steel pipes quickly and effectively, thanks to their fast-spinning disc. They are often used for larger jobs where speed is a necessity.
- Band Saws: These saws provide maximum accuracy and are particularly beneficial for cutting multiple pieces of pipe in a workshop or industrial setting.
